France-based Stratus Packaging has ordered a further five finishing machines from AB Graphic, as it invests in the creation of added-value packaging.

Stratus Packaging Group is a European specialist in the manufacture of printed labels. It produces self-adhesive, shrink sleeve and IML labels, and is a user of digital printing technology.

The company is also a longstanding customer of AB Graphic, with the two having collaborated for 20 years. This has included the installation of seven Digicon digital finishing machines and extensive R&D collaboration, with feedback from Stratus Packaging’s customers assisting AB Graphic in better aligning product development to evolving requirements.

This latest round of investments includes a Digicon Series 3 with a flatbed hot foil and embossing module with rotating head (unwind and rewind for foil); the new fast set-up cassette for tooling and high-speed screen module; two Omega SRIs, with a high specification and configured to meet the requirements of the pharmaceutical industry; and three fleyeVision camera inspection systems.

These will allow the award-winning French firm to increase capacity and quality, improve lead times and continue to provide its customers with the very latest innovations in label manufacture.

Stratus Packaging CEO Isidore Leiser said, ‘The Digicon Series 3 with Big Foot and silk screen modules will allow us to offer our customers increased finishing and effects, while the SRI’s will provide a focus on cost-efficient finishing of pharmaceutical labels to meet the increased demand in this market.

‘By integrating the fleyeVision camera systems, we will be able to deliver 100% print inspection to our customers, thereby guaranteeing them perfect results and quality.’

With the machines scheduled to be installed across four of Stratus Packaging’s six manufacturing sites in late 2020, the company envisages that they will be able to link the new purchases with its MIS systems, to help further increase productivity and efficiencies.
